Etymotic Research Preparing iPod Shuffle-compatible Earphones

Etymotic Research, the inventor and world leader of in-ear, high-fidelity earphones, today announced that an upcoming version of its headsets will support the new integrated control functions of Apple’s third-generation iPod shuffle, giving users the ability to play, pause, adjust volume, switch playlists and hear the name of the song and artist with just the press of a button. Etymotic is well positioned to complement this advancement, building on the unique remote control features of the company’s present wireless Bluetooth stereo earphones.

“The VoiceOver feature, which lets the user hear the name of a song or artist, is a clever innovation from Apple,” said Etymotic President Dr. Mead Killion. “The 4GB capacity of the new iPod shuffle means that on a device measuring only 45×18 mm, our most demanding customers can store an impressive amount of uncompressed music.”

Etymotic customers are traditionally audiophiles. The appeal of Etymotic earphones and headsets is their practically perfect, uncolored frequency response and unmatched noise isolation. “Our Isolator Earphones are the smallest high-fidelity stereo earphones in the world,” said Dr. Killion, “and combined with the new iPod shuffle, users should get a nearly weightless, palm-sized music system with fidelity that is unmatched by anything that size.”
